PepsiCo to double its marketshare in fruit juice segment

Published: 04 Dec 2008 01:40:14 PST

Global food and soft drinks major PepsiCo is relaunching the Tropicana brand aiming to double its share in the estimated Rs 1,500-crore Indian branded fruit juice market. This is part of the company's plans to triple revenues in India after announcing a $ 500-million investment. Tropicana, currently, has around 5 per cent share in the branded fruit juice market.

"We are looking at doubling our overall share in the fruit juice segment in two years," said Punita Lal, executive director, marketing, PepsiCo India. The company has relaunched its Tropicana Premium Gold as Tropicana 100 Percent Fresh. It has two other fruit juice brands in the market - Tropicana Twister and Slice.

The company relaunched Tropicana as part of its journey to transform portfolio and offer more choices to satisfy each customer segment in the estimated 80 million cases per year fruit juice market. The new Tropicana would be available in apple, orange and grape varieties with a price range of Rs 80 a ltr pack and Rs 18 for a 200 ml pack.

The company's new initiative comes in the wake of its rival and global beverages major Coca-Cola's recent entry into the 350 ml PET package segment and a major advertisement initiative for its carbonated soft drink - Thums Up.
